What Could Cause Bleeding After Intercourse?

During intercourse I started to feel pain I immediately stopped anf the next day I had a bloody discharge but I felt no pain I went to a health clinic & was told I bursted a blood vessel & should let it drain out. Does this sound like the right disgnosis because im still bleeding lighty

General & Family Physician 's  Response
Hello,

You are having bleeding after intercourse. Bleeding after intercourse is commonly caused due to lack of lubrication, friction during sex, rough prolonged sex, cervical or vaginal infection, cervical polyp, etc. Other medical conditions that can cause bleeding post sexual intercourse are sexually transmitted diseases (gonorrhea, chlamydia, etc.), genital sores caused by herpes, precancerous cervical spot on the pelvis, cancer of the cervix, vagina or uterus or prolapse of the pelvic organs.

You are suggested to stop using douche products in the vagina, Do not use sex toys or vibrators, it will do harm than good. Avoid sex and any other sexual activity for a couple of days. Get clinically examined by a Gynae to rule out STI's and any other pathology that may be causing you symptoms, get STD tests done. You will be treated accordingly. Stay away from addictions if any. Take care of your hygiene and wear soft cotton clothes.
